Now, in one book, there is coverage of modern surface analytical techniques applied specifically to composite materials. Centering around spectroscopic characterization of composites and polymer-matrix composities, Characterization of CompositeMaterials covers techniques with a demonstrated use for composite stuides along with promising new techniques such as STM/AFM and special Raman spectroscopy. Each chapter will cover a specific technique and will provide basic background information, theories of the technique, and application examples, including futuristic state-of-the-art applications. Advanced Topics in Characterization of Composites is a product of the ''Characterization of Composite Materials" graduate course in the Department of Mechanical Engineering at The University of Tulsa. It contains a series of chapters describing characterization techniques for polymer-matrix composite materials. Topics covered include: -thermal analysis using DSC, -residual stresses, -single-fiber fragmentation testing, -creep and creep nature, -impact testing, -infrared thermography, -air-coupled ultrasonics, -structural health monitoring, and -fractography. The chapters include comprehensive literature reviews, background information, and best practices in experimental composites evaluation.
